1
Power indicator
Lights up: This unit is turned on.
Lights up dimly: This unit is standby.
Off: This unit is turned off.
2
Power switch (
P.9)
Switches this unit between on/standby and off.
3
Foot (
P.7)
Remove the magnet foot to use the spikes. Also, you can
adjust the height of each foot by rotating it.
4
Remote control sensor (
P.21)
Receives infrared signals from the remote control.
5
LINK indicator
Lights up: This unit is connected to the network and an IP
address has been assigned.
Blinks: This unit is connected to the network but an IP
address has not been assigned.
Off: This unit is not connected to the network.
6
Front panel display
Shows menu items or playback information.
7
SOURCE (
P.14)
Selects a source type.
8
RETURN (
P.14)
Shows the upper-level menu in the front panel display.
9
Jog dial (
P.14)
Rotate to select an item and press to confirm the selection.
